Stowmarket station prides itself on providing comprehensive facilities and services to enhance your travel experience. The ticket office operates from 06:15 to 19:30 on weekdays, ensuring you can purchase or collect your tickets with ease. Featuring ticket machines with accessibility options and an induction loop, the station prioritizes inclusive travel for all passengers. Additionally, the availability of smartcards simplifies regular commutes.
For those in need of assistance, staff are on hand from 05:00 to 22:00 every day, and customer help points are strategically placed around the station. While luggage storage options are not available, the station is equipped with CCTV for your security. For a moment of relaxation, the waiting rooms are open from 05:30 to 20:00 on weekdays and offer a cozy spot to pass the time. Located next to the 'Steam' coffee shop, passengers can enjoy refreshments, including hot and cold drinks, snacks, and pastries.
Offering step-free access, Stowmarket station caters to passengers with varying mobility needs, although users should be prepared for a slight distance between platforms via the level crossing. Accessible toilets and seating areas further ensure a comfortable visit. Car parking is ample, with 328 spaces available, including 19 accessible spots, operated by National Car Parks Ltd.
When your journey takes you beyond the train station, options for onward travel abound. Rail replacement services conveniently pick up passengers right outside the main entrance on Prentice Road. While the station does not offer direct access to cycle hire, cycling enthusiasts will appreciate ample bicycle storage with covered racks and stands throughout the facility.

Gatley Train Station may be compact, yet it efficiently caters to the needs of its patrons. Operating a practical timetable, the ticket office opens from 06:20 to 12:50 on weekdays and slightly shorter hours over the weekend. Despite the lack of a ticket office presence on Sundays, travelers can still purchase their fares using the available ticket machines. While collecting tickets bought online remains hassle-free, it's notable to mention that accessible ticket machines are currently unavailable.
In terms of accessibility, Gatley Station is categorized as a Category B station, which means that while there is step-free access, it may not be available throughout. Note that there are ramps with gentle slopes available for access to the platforms. Travelers requiring assistance can utilize the helpline at 0800 200 6060 for additional support.
Navigating beyond Gatley is convenient with readily accessible local transport options. For those seeking onward travel by bus, handy services are available from nearby bus stops on Gatley Road. Rail replacement services follow a similar route, providing links to Manchester Piccadilly and Manchester Airport. Additionally, taxis can be arranged through resources available online, ensuring seamless transitions from train to taxi rides.
While bicycle storage isn't offered at this particular station, printed information on onward journey planning is easily accessible, making transitions to other transport modes smooth and efficient.
